What energy transformatio nis performed by a radio.

1 Answer

2 votes

Final answer:

A radio transforms electromagnetic waves into sound waves by receiving encoded radio-frequency signals, which are then decoded and played through a speaker.

Step-by-step explanation:

The energy transformation performed by a radio involves converting electromagnetic waves into sound waves. Here's a simplified explanation of the process: A DJ at the radio station plays music which is transformed into electromagnetic waves. These waves are then encoded and transmitted across the radio-frequency range. Your radio receives these waves, decodes the information they carry, and ultimately uses a speaker to convert them back into sound waves, allowing you to hear the music.
